Nokia PureBook laptop series to launch in India via Flipkart soon

In 2019, Flipkart, an Indian e-commerce company, took the initiative to bring the Nokia brand back into the television market and then into the streaming devices market in 2020. And now the company has again received Nokia’s nod and is prepping up to launch the Nokia brand into the laptop computers market. About a week ago, BIS (Bureau of Indian Standards) certified at most nine models of laptops under the Nokia brand.

Starting today, Flipkart officially began teasing the new Nokia laptops on its website. The teaser reveals that the laptops will come under the alias Nokia PureBook. Flipkart says that the Nokia PureBook laptops are built to empower and will be ultralight, powerful, and immersive. According to sources of the Times of India, the laptops will come with a Dolby Vision powered 14-inch screen and will weigh about 1.1 kg.

As per the BIS certification, the Nokia PureBook laptops will come with the model numbers NKi510UL82S, NKi510UL85S, NKi510UL165S, NKi510UL810S, NKi510UL1610S, NKi310UL41S, NKi310UL42S, NKi310UL82S, and NKi310UL85S. In our last post about Nokia laptops, per the model numbers, I guessed that the characters i5 or i3 probably describe the processor, and the number ’10’ probably means Microsoft Windows 10 as the OS. So if we go as per the model numbers, we might see five Nokia PureBook laptops with Intel Core i5 processors, while the other four Nokia PureBook laptops with Intel Core i3 processors.

However, one of our readers with the nickname backd00r thinks that the number ’10’ means the 10th generation of the processors, and the immediate digit (4, 8, or 16) after ‘UL’ is the RAM capacity of the laptops. If we go by this logic, then we might see:

  • two laptops with 4 GB RAM and an i3 processor.
  • two laptops with 8 GB RAM and an i3 processor.
  • three laptops with 8 GB RAM and an i5 processor.
  • two laptops with 16 GB RAM and an i5 processor.

Anyways, since Flipkart has already started spreading the news, we can expect the launch of the Nokia PureBook laptops soon within this year. Given Flipkart’s business model, the Nokia PureBook laptops will most probably be available exclusively in India.
